Else if error again

var compare = function (choice1, choice2) {
    if (choice1 === choice2) {
    return "The result is a tie!";

// the else if should be part of the function

    else if (choice1 === "rock") {
        if (choice2 === "scissors")
         return "rock wins";
  else {
      return "paper wins";
  else if (choice1 === "paper") 
  if (choice2 === "rock") {
      return "paper wins";

Not really sure what’s happening, I get an error on the 1st and the 20th line.


